Transaction 611787294fa668e40e1d1314b474f0ea2a8b533e75ccc7a7056734f601982f79
1 Input
1 Output
-
611787294fa668e40e1d1314b474f0ea2a8b533e75ccc7a7056734f601982f79:0
- value
- 50983
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3175c510dd33fa09cb74fc3e0af8442c08a003a
- address
- tb1q5vt4c5gd6vl6p89hflp7ptuygtqg5qp66zhspg